Output 77f8f26eabf36693ce2d1d2df04fa79c789b231f054900669b1066244ad167cd:6

value
74461658
script pubkey
OP_0 OP_PUSHBYTES_20 d1a1ae27f210e8abd4b26d5fe60138c0ebf0f1d6
address
bc1q6xs6ufljzr52h49jd407vqfccr4lpuwk8kv355
transaction
77f8f26eabf36693ce2d1d2df04fa79c789b231f054900669b1066244ad167cd
spent
true